智能合约的隐私问题可以如何解决?

发布时间:2026/5/28 12:38 当前位置:首页 > 人物
随着区块链技术的发展,各种应用场景不断涌现,智能合约作为其中的一种重要应用,发挥了重要的作用。尽管智能合约具有透明性和不可篡改性等优点,但隐私问题始终是区块链技术面临的挑战之一。智能合约的隐私问题主要体现在数据泄漏、身份暴露、以及交易细节的公开等方面。为了有效解决这些隐私问题,可以采取多种技术手段,确保参与者的数据安全。对智能合约进行加密处理是一个相对直接的方法。通过使用对称加密和非对称加密技术,可以确保只有特定的参与者能够访问和解读合约内容。这种加密方式不仅保护了数据的机密性,还可以有效防止未授权的访问。智能合约的数据存储可以与加密算法结合,确保合约中的敏感信息无法被公开。零知识证明技术也是解决隐私问题的重要手段。借助于这一技术,用户可以在不公开数据的情况下证明其所有权或满足某一条件。这在保护隐私的同时,能够验证特定的条件是否成立,为智能合约提供了一种稳健的解决方案。应用零知识证明的合约,可以有效保障参与者的身份和交易细节不被外界窃取。同样,混合网络技术也是一种有效的隐私保护方式。在这一架构中,一部分网络节点负责验证合约,而另一部分则负责处理和存储个人信息。通过这种分离机制,敏感信息不会直接与合约逻辑绑在一起,从而提高了系统的隐私保护能力。借助混合网络,可以在不牺牲网络的透明性和安全性的情况下,达到保护用户隐私的目的。脱链计算也是一种值得考虑的方法。这种技术允许在区块链外部进行复杂的计算,同时将结果返回到链上进行验证。这意味着参与者的数据不必直接与链上的合约交互,从而降低了数据泄漏的风险。脱链计算不仅提高了数据处理的效率,还能够有效保护用户隐私。使用分布式身份验证(DID)可以进一步增强隐私保护。DID允许用户在互联网上创建和控制自己的身份信息,无需依赖中心化的服务。在智能合约的环境中,这意味着用户可以在无需透露个人信息的情况下执行合约,并能够使用不同的身份进行交互。通过这种方式,用户的隐私得到了显著增强。同时,利用隐私保护技术,如同态加密,也能够提升智能合约的隐私性。同态加密允许在加密数据上进行操作,而不需要及时解密。这意味着数据可以在保持加密状态的情况下参与计算。这种技术的引入,不仅提高了智能合约处理数据的能力,还能够确保敏感信息不被泄露。在设计智能合约时,采用分层架构也是一种能有效提高隐私的方法。通过将合约逻辑分为多个层次,可以将敏感数据存储在更安全的区域,而基础的逻辑则被公开和透明。这样,可以确保合约的核心功能不受影响,而敏感信息则得到妥善保护。使用隐私计算平台也是一种潜在的解决方案。这些平台旨在为各种数据提供更高层次的保护,允许在保护用户隐私的同时进行数据分析。通过将智能合约与这些隐私计算平台结合,可以进一步提高合约的安全性,确保个人信息和交易细节不会被泄漏。在智能合约的设计过程中,权衡功能与隐私的平衡也至关重要。开发者在设计合约时需认真考虑哪些信息需要公开,哪些信息需要保护。通过对合约的功能进行分级,可以有针对性地决定如何处理敏感信息,这将在很大程度上增强合约的隐私特性。随着技术的不断进步,隐私保护技术也在不断演化。结合多种方法与技术,可以有效解决智能合约中的隐私问题,确保参与者的数据安全。通过对这些隐私问题的深入研究和探讨,区块链技术可以在未来实现更安全和负责任的应用。
ChainSafeAI(链熵科技)专注于区块链生态安全,以“数据驱动 + 技术赋能”构建360°全方位安全防护体系,服务于交易所、金融机构、OTC服务商及加密资产投资者。公司提供覆盖KYT风险监测、智能合约审计、加密资产追踪、区块链漏洞测试等在内的全维度安全与合规技术解决方案,助力客户防范洗钱、诈骗等风险,保障业务合规运行。通过实时风险预警、合规审查与资金溯源分析,协助客户识别链上异常行为、防范洗钱及诈骗风险、降低被盗损失并提升资产追回可能性。
推荐图标 推荐

在全球范围内,各国对加密资产的监管政策有哪些异同?

如何识别和避免加密资产相关的骗局?

加密资产的未来走势有可能如何演变?

区块链平台中,哪一种最适合开发智能合约?

整个智能合约的执行过程是怎样的?